What affects the price

When you call to discuss a gas fireplace installation, several factors will shape the final number. The biggest variables include whether you are installing a new unit in a blank wall, replacing an existing fireplace, or needing extensive gas line and venting work to bring the space up to code. Choosing between a simple insert or a custom-built hearth with masonry or stone finishes also impacts labor time. Exact pricing confirmed free on the call.

Many homeowners ignore their fireplace during the summer, but this is actually the best time to schedule an installation. Since demand is lower, you will likely find more flexibility in scheduling crews. You can get the project finished and out of the way, ensuring your home is ready to go the moment the first chilly breeze arrives.

What is the lifespan of a gas fireplace insert?

With proper installation and regular maintenance, a gas fireplace insert can last for many years, often a decade or more. Following manufacturer recommendations and having it inspected periodically will help ensure its longevity.

What are the disadvantages of a gas fireplace insert?

Some people find the flame less authentic than a wood-burning fireplace. You also need a gas line and proper venting, which might require professional installation. However, the convenience and consistent heat are major benefits for many New Yorkers.
